Abstract Objective To construct an evaluation model of physiological and psychological selection for high-performance fighter pilot based on analytic hierarchy process (AHP), and apply the model in candidate pilot selection. Methods The hierarchy structure model of high-performance fighter pilot physiological and psychological selection was constructed firstly. According to the consulting results of 20 aeromedical experts, judgment matrix was built and consistency was checked. Then, the weights of 23 evaluation indexes were calculated, and the examination results of physiological and psychological indexes for 16 candidate fighter pilots were evaluated. Results An AHP evaluation model of physiological and psychological selection for high-performance fighter pilot was constructed successfully, and the ranking result of the candidate pilots was obtained. Conclusion Method and reference were provided for high-performance fighter pilot selection. Data and experience were accumulated for research on future evaluation methods for pilot selection.
